Searched refs:Argument (Results 51 - 75 of 199) sorted by relevance

12345678

/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/Utils/
H A DCloneFunction.cpp91 for (const Argument &I : OldFunc->args())
112 for (const Argument &OldArg : OldFunc->args()) {
113 if (Argument *NewArg = dyn_cast<Argument>(VMap[&OldArg])) {
241 for (const Argument &I : F->args())
255 for (const Argument & I : F->args())
461 for (const Argument &II : OldFunc->args())
H A DPredicateInfo.cpp112 auto *ArgA = dyn_cast_or_null<Argument>(A);
113 auto *ArgB = dyn_cast_or_null<Argument>(B);
237 auto *ArgA = dyn_cast_or_null<Argument>(ADef);
238 auto *ArgB = dyn_cast_or_null<Argument>(BDef);
382 if ((isa<Instruction>(Op0) || isa<Argument>(Op0)) && !Op0->hasOneUse())
384 if ((isa<Instruction>(Op1) || isa<Argument>(Op1)) && !Op1->hasOneUse())
516 if ((!isa<Instruction>(Op) && !isa<Argument>(Op)) || Op->hasOneUse())
H A DInlineFunction.cpp34 #include "llvm/IR/Argument.h"
927 SmallVector<const Argument *, 4> NoAliasArgs;
929 for (const Argument &Arg : CalledFunc->args())
947 DenseMap<const Argument *, MDNode *> NewScopes;
954 const Argument *A = NoAliasArgs[i];
1037 SmallSetVector<const Argument *, 4> NAPtrArgs;
1062 if (const Argument *A = dyn_cast<Argument>(V)) {
1073 if (!isa<Argument>(V) &&
1091 for (const Argument *
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Remarks/
H A DYAMLRemarkParser.cpp253 if (Expected<Argument> MaybeArg = parseArg(Arg))
362 Expected<Argument> YAMLRemarkParser::parseArg(yaml::Node &Node) {
410 return Argument{*KeyStr, *ValueStr, Loc};
H A DBitstreamRemarkParser.cpp135 ArrayRef<BitstreamRemarkParserHelper::Argument>(Parser.TmpArgs);
148 ArrayRef<BitstreamRemarkParserHelper::Argument>(Parser.TmpArgs);
567 for (const BitstreamRemarkParserHelper::Argument &Arg : *Helper.Args) {
/freebsd-13-stable/contrib/tcsh/
H A Ded.h133 EXTERN int Argument; /* "universal" argument value */ variable
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/CodeGen/
H A DMachineOptimizationRemarkEmitter.h39 struct MachineArgument : public DiagnosticInfoOptimizationBase::Argument {
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/IR/
H A DFunction.h25 #include "llvm/IR/Argument.h"
69 using arg_iterator = Argument *;
70 using const_arg_iterator = const Argument *;
75 mutable Argument *Arguments = nullptr; ///< The formal arguments
717 /// @name Function Argument Iteration
738 Argument* getArg(unsigned i) const {
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/Scalar/
H A DBDCE.cpp139 if (!isa<Instruction>(U) && !isa<Argument>(U))
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Transforms/IPO/
H A DAttributor.h178 if (auto *Arg = dyn_cast<Argument>(&V))
196 static const IRPosition argument(const Argument &Arg) {
197 return IRPosition(const_cast<Argument &>(Arg), IRP_ARGUMENT);
272 Argument *getAssociatedArgument() const;
292 if (isa<Argument>(V))
293 return cast<Argument>(V).getParent();
304 if (auto *Arg = dyn_cast<Argument>(&V))
315 if (getArgNo() < 0 || isa<Argument>(&getAnchorValue()))
333 return cast<Argument>(getAsValuePtr())->getArgNo();
374 if (isa<Argument>(
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Bitcode/Reader/
H A DValueList.cpp11 #include "llvm/IR/Argument.h"
142 Value *V = new Argument(Ty);
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Target/AMDGPU/
H A DAMDGPUAnnotateUniformValues.cpp145 else if (isa<Argument>(Ptr) || isa<GlobalValue>(Ptr)) {
/freebsd-13-stable/sys/contrib/dev/acpica/components/executer/
H A Dexoparg3.c228 Fatal->Argument = (UINT32) Operand[2]->Integer.Value;
/freebsd-13-stable/sys/contrib/dev/acpica/include/
H A Dacstruct.h283 ACPI_OBJECT_INTEGER *Argument; member in struct:acpi_aml_operands::__anon8941
/freebsd-13-stable/contrib/llvm-project/llvm/include/llvm/Analysis/
H A DMemoryBuiltins.h31 class Argument;
267 SizeOffsetType visitArgument(Argument &A);
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Analysis/
H A DLegacyDivergenceAnalysis.cpp379 if (const Argument *Arg = dyn_cast<Argument>(FirstDivergentValue)) {
/freebsd-13-stable/contrib/llvm-project/clang/lib/CodeGen/
H A DCGDeclCXX.cpp99 llvm::Constant *Argument; local
129 Argument = llvm::ConstantExpr::getBitCast(Addr.getPointer(), DestTy);
133 Argument = llvm::ConstantPointerNull::get(DestTy);
135 Argument = llvm::ConstantExpr::getBitCast(
143 Argument = llvm::Constant::getNullValue(CGF.Int8PtrTy);
146 CGM.getCXXABI().registerGlobalDtor(CGF, D, Func, Argument);
276 "Argument to atexit has a wrong type.");
301 "Argument to unatexit has a wrong type.");
/freebsd-13-stable/contrib/llvm-project/clang/lib/AST/
H A DCommentParser.cpp295 typedef BlockCommandComment::Argument Argument; typedef
296 Argument *Args =
297 new (Allocator.Allocate<Argument>(NumArgs)) Argument[NumArgs];
301 Args[ParsedArgs] = Argument(SourceRange(Arg.getLocation(),
H A DASTDiagnostic.cpp327 StringRef Argument,
341 assert(Modifier.empty() && Argument.empty() &&
356 assert(Modifier.empty() && Argument.empty() &&
393 Argument = StringRef();
398 assert(Modifier.empty() && Argument.empty() &&
407 if (Modifier == "objcclass" && Argument.empty())
409 else if (Modifier == "objcinstance" && Argument.empty())
412 assert(Modifier.empty() && Argument.empty() &&
420 if (Modifier == "q" && Argument.empty())
423 assert(Modifier.empty() && Argument
323 FormatASTNodeDiagnosticArgument( DiagnosticsEngine::ArgumentKind Kind, intptr_t Val, StringRef Modifier, StringRef Argument, ArrayRef<DiagnosticsEngine::ArgumentValue> PrevArgs, SmallVectorImpl<char> &Output, void *Cookie, ArrayRef<intptr_t> QualTypeVals) argument
[all...]
/freebsd-13-stable/contrib/llvm-project/clang/utils/TableGen/
H A DClangAttrEmitter.cpp197 class Argument { class in namespace:__anon2433
204 Argument(const Record &Arg, StringRef Attr) function in class:__anon2433::Argument
217 virtual ~Argument() = default;
259 class SimpleArgument : public Argument {
264 : Argument(Arg, Attr), type(std::move(T)) {}
394 class StringArgument : public Argument {
397 : Argument(Arg, Attr)
475 class AlignedArgument : public Argument {
478 : Argument(Arg, Attr)
647 class VariadicArgument : public Argument {
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/IR/
H A DLegacyPassManager.cpp227 // would let us use NV instead of DiagnosticInfoOptimizationBase::Argument.
228 R << DiagnosticInfoOptimizationBase::Argument("Pass", P->getPassName())
230 << DiagnosticInfoOptimizationBase::Argument("IRInstrsBefore", CountBefore)
232 << DiagnosticInfoOptimizationBase::Argument("IRInstrsAfter", CountAfter)
234 << DiagnosticInfoOptimizationBase::Argument("DeltaInstrCount", Delta);
260 FR << DiagnosticInfoOptimizationBase::Argument("Pass", PassName)
262 << DiagnosticInfoOptimizationBase::Argument("Function", Fname)
264 << DiagnosticInfoOptimizationBase::Argument("IRInstrsBefore",
267 << DiagnosticInfoOptimizationBase::Argument("IRInstrsAfter",
270 << DiagnosticInfoOptimizationBase::Argument("DeltaInstrCoun
[all...]
/freebsd-13-stable/contrib/llvm-project/llvm/lib/CodeGen/
H A DMachineOutliner.cpp966 R << DiagnosticInfoOptimizationBase::Argument("Pass", "Machine Outliner")
968 << DiagnosticInfoOptimizationBase::Argument("Function", F.getName())
970 << DiagnosticInfoOptimizationBase::Argument("MIInstrsBefore",
973 << DiagnosticInfoOptimizationBase::Argument("MIInstrsAfter",
976 << DiagnosticInfoOptimizationBase::Argument("Delta", FnDelta);
H A DTypePromotion.cpp234 if (isa<Argument>(V))
491 if (isa<Argument>(V))
507 else if (auto *Arg = dyn_cast<Argument>(V)) {
785 } else if (isa<Argument>(V))
909 if (auto *Arg = dyn_cast<Argument>(V))
/freebsd-13-stable/contrib/llvm-project/llvm/lib/Transforms/IPO/
H A DCalledValuePropagation.cpp127 } else if (auto *A = dyn_cast<Argument>(Key.getPointer())) {
280 for (Argument &A : F->args()) {
H A DAttributor.cpp142 Argument *IRPosition::getAssociatedArgument() const {
144 return cast<Argument>(&getAnchorValue());
146 // Not an Argument and no argument number means this is not a call site
156 Optional<Argument *> CBCandidateArg;
302 for (const Argument &Arg : Callee->args())
420 !isa<Argument>(&getAssociatedValue())) &&
448 assert(isa<Argument>(getAsValuePtr()) &&
463 "Argument number mismatch!");
1351 for (Argument &Arg : Wrapper->args()) {
1365 Argument
[all...]

Completed in 368 milliseconds

12345678